How would you rate Benji's play as a first receiver? Considering that he played plenty of games with us either wearing 7 or switching to first receiver during a game while wearing 6?
I thought Benji was always better as a 6. I saw him as a ball runner, taking the line on, play what he see's and creating space for those outside him..

I personally don't think he was a great general, barking orders at the team, directing everyone where they need to be. I also didn't think he had the kicking game required for a #7.

That's not putting Marshall down, I just don't think he was suited to the position.

People often think the roles of 6 & 7 are similar. But in my opinion, they perform 2 very different roles.
